Can home Depot or Lowes match a Benjamin Moore WITHOUT the paint chip?
There is a color at Benjamin Moore that I am in love with! Very long story short, my home needs to be painted this weekend and it is physically impossible (even longer story) to make it to a Benjamin Moore store to physically have the paint chip from there. Does Home Depot or Lowe's have competitors colors in their computer? Are there any other paint stores that do? I tried to find the same shade online for brands that Home Depot sells and am coming up empty! Any help would be greatly appreciated!!!

- Yes Home Depot can match any color from Benjamin Moore, Sherwin-Williams, Etc. They have a computer that looks up the color code for each color these stores have. I know this because I am a painting contractor and I have needed paint on the weekends from Benjamin-Moore and didn't have a sample, but the people at Home Depot looked up the color and made it for me.
- If you go to a paint store, and not just a huge bargin warehouse to buy paint I can tell you yes they can. You do not need a chip to match a color. Although they might not sell "benjamin moore" paint at those places. The paint store will keep fan decks, which is samples of all of the colors to a collection, on pretty much any brand of paint you could think of and a whole lot more. I work for a small business local paint shop and I can tell you we have over 100 fan decks, some up to 15 or more years old of varrying competitors. We can match any color. Most other stores to keep up with competition will do the same.
